The Compound Annual Growth Rate (CAGR) Formula

The most common method for calculating growth rates over multiple periods is the Compound Annual Growth Rate (CAGR). The CAGR formula is:

CAGR = (EV/BV)1/n – 1

Where:

  • EV = Ending value
  • BV = Beginning value
  • n = Number of years

Why CAGR is Preferred Over Simple Growth Rate

Metric Simple Growth Rate Compound Annual Growth Rate (CAGR)
Definition Measures growth from start to end without considering compounding Measures the mean annual growth rate of an investment over a specified time period longer than one year
Formula (End Value – Start Value) / Start Value (End Value/Start Value)1/n – 1
Time Sensitivity Not time-sensitive (same rate regardless of duration) Time-sensitive (accounts for compounding over time)
Volatility Handling Doesn’t account for year-to-year fluctuations Smooths out volatility over the investment period
Best Use Case Short-term comparisons or single-period growth Long-term investments or multi-year comparisons

  4. Apply the Formula

    For CAGR calculation:

    1. Divide the ending value by the beginning value
    2. Raise the result to the power of (1 divided by the number of years)
    3. Subtract 1 from the result
    4. Convert to percentage by multiplying by 100

    Example: If your investment grew from $10,000 to $20,000 over 5 years:

    CAGR = ($20,000/$10,000)1/5 – 1 = (2)0.2 – 1 ≈ 0.1487 or 14.87%

Advanced Growth Rate Calculation Methods

For more sophisticated forecasting, consider these advanced techniques:

1. Average Annual Growth Rate (AAGR)

AAGR is useful when you have annual data points rather than just start and end values. The formula is:

AAGR = (Σ Annual Growth Rates) / Number of Years

2. Logarithmic Growth Rate

For continuous compounding scenarios (common in finance), use the logarithmic growth rate:

Growth Rate = ln(End Value/Start Value) / Number of Years

3. Weighted Average Growth Rate

When different periods have different weights (importance), use:

WAGR = Σ (Weight × Growth Rate) / Σ Weights

Common Mistakes in Growth Rate Calculations

Avoid these pitfalls when calculating forecast growth rates:

  1. Ignoring the Time Value of Money

    Failing to account for inflation or the time value of money can lead to overestimated growth rates. Always consider:

    • Inflation rates
    • Discount rates
    • Opportunity costs
  2. Using Inconsistent Time Periods

    Mixing different time periods (e.g., comparing monthly data with annual data) will distort your calculations. Standardize your time units.

  3. Overlooking Compounding Effects

    Simple growth rates don’t account for compounding. For multi-year forecasts, always use CAGR or similar compounding-aware metrics.

  4. Relying on Historical Data Without Context

    Past performance doesn’t guarantee future results. Consider:

    • Market conditions changes
    • Industry disruptions
    • Regulatory environment shifts
    • Technological advancements
  5. Neglecting External Factors

    Macroeconomic factors can significantly impact growth rates. Account for:

    • Interest rate changes
    • GDP growth trends
    • Consumer confidence indices
    • Geopolitical stability

Frequently Asked Questions About Growth Rate Calculation

1. What’s the difference between nominal and real growth rates?

Nominal growth rate includes inflation, while real growth rate adjusts for inflation. The relationship is:

1 + Nominal Rate = (1 + Real Rate) × (1 + Inflation Rate)

2. Can CAGR be negative?

Yes, CAGR can be negative if the ending value is less than the beginning value, indicating a decline over the period.

3. How often should I recalculate growth rates?

For most businesses, quarterly recalculations are appropriate. High-growth companies or volatile markets may require monthly updates.

4. What’s a good growth rate for a startup?

Startups typically aim for 20-100% annual growth in early stages, though this varies by industry and business model. Tech startups often see higher growth rates than traditional businesses.

5. How does compounding frequency affect growth rates?

More frequent compounding (daily vs. annually) results in slightly higher effective growth rates due to the compounding effect. Our calculator accounts for different compounding frequencies.

6. Can I use growth rates to compare investments of different durations?

Yes, CAGR standardizes growth rates to an annual basis, allowing comparison of investments with different time horizons.

7. What are the limitations of CAGR?

CAGR assumes smooth growth over the period and doesn’t account for:

  • Volatility during the period
  • Timing of cash flows
  • External shocks or black swan events
  • Changing market conditions

8. How do I calculate growth rate with irregular cash flows?

For irregular cash flows, use the Internal Rate of Return (IRR) or Modified Internal Rate of Return (MIRR) instead of CAGR.
